    Between the possibility of forgetting and the fact that several events over the last year have had some major glitches on the final day (especially the last few hours) I always try to finish events half a to a full day before they're set to end. I realize it's not always possible with certain events but finishing early when possible has helped me avoid the issues often faced in those final hours such as: materials no longer dropping, mysteriously disappearing crafts, forgetting the deadline and the always awful occurrence of events ending prematurely.
